I have the set, they are amazingand so reasonably priced! Just thought I'd mention I always use them on Bristol smooth cardstock, not the vellum, but the smooth. they move like a dream on the paper. Since you're not using tons of water with this, the Bristol smooth really holds up.
Fantastic tips, the best I’ve found, thank you so much. I’ve had the 96 set for 3 months and although absolutely loving the colours, couldn’t do anything with then as they wouldn’t blend or layer. I realised thanks to you it’s my paper...phew, I was using Canson watercolour gummed pad. But I’ll order some cotman as I can’t wait to use your techniques, love how you use the light colour to pull out and blend...thank you so much as I really didn’t want to give up on this beautiful set.
Oh that's great, so glad I could be of help. Another paper that works pretty well with them is the Arteza Premium (not the expert one) watercolor paper and that works out cheaper than the cotman. I'm just personally not so keen on the texture which is why I prefer the Cotman.

I've used every marker from Kuretake Zigs to Ohuha and Artezas...hands down, the Arteza Waterbrush pens/markers are the best. I am interested in your take on the bendability with the satin finish you suggest. When and HOW do you find it most effectively used?
They blend very easily over the satin finish, even after they've dried as they reactivate so easily. This can also be a downfall as it's difficult to layer when the underneath layer reactivates so easily. So it's best used on papers that where they don't blend well. I've only ever used it with colouring books.
